    <title>Microsoft accused of damaging Guardian’s reputation with AI-generated poll</title>
    <dc:date>2023-11-01T10:25:49+00:00</dc:date>
    <link>https://www.theguardian.com/media/2023/oct/31/microsoft-accused-of-damaging-guardians-reputation-with-ai-generated-poll</link>
    <dc:creator>jm</dc:creator><description><![CDATA[wow:

<blockquote>Microsoft’s news aggregation service published the automated poll next to a Guardian story about the death of Lilie James, a 21-year-old water polo coach who was found dead with serious head injuries at a school in Sydney last week.

The poll, created by an AI program, asked: “What do you think is the reason behind the woman’s death?” Readers were then asked to choose from three options: murder, accident or suicide.

Readers reacted angrily to the poll, which has subsequently been taken down – although highly critical reader comments on the deleted survey were still online as of Tuesday morning.</blockquote>

Grim stuff. What a terrible mistake by Microsoft]]></description>

    <title>No matter how you crunch the numbers, this pandemic is only just getting started</title>
    <dc:date>2020-04-17T09:07:19+00:00</dc:date>
    <link>https://www.theguardian.com/commentisfree/2020/apr/16/number-coronavirus-pandemic</link>
    <dc:creator>jm</dc:creator><description><![CDATA[Scary op-ed from professor of the evolution and epidemiology of infectious disease at Harvard, William Hanage in The Guardian, on herd immunity:

<blockquote>There have been more than 93,000 cases of Covid-19 identified in the UK. Let’s round that up and say it is 100,000. So if the reports from the BMJ editorial are accurate, the actual number would be that multiplied by five, in which case there would have already been half a million infections in the UK. If this really is the peak and we see as many cases on the way down as on the way up, that would total 1 million infections from the initial surge in the UK – hopefully all of those people would then be immune.

That would leave about 65 million people in the UK still without immunity.

I am going to be unusually optimistic here, and assume that everyone who has Covid-19 becomes fully immune (not a given), and that the virus is towards the less transmissible end of the range of estimates currently available. If this is the case, you would need half your population to have been infected to achieve a level of population immunity that would stop the epidemic continuing to grow and overwhelming healthcare systems.</blockquote>

    <title>How the Guardian found 800,000 paying readers</title>
    <dc:date>2017-11-02T11:37:13+00:00</dc:date>
    <link>http://www.thedrum.com/opinion/2017/10/26/how-the-guardian-found-800000-paying-readers</link>
    <dc:creator>jm</dc:creator><description><![CDATA[<blockquote>The strategy to rescue the Guardian from financial oblivion has attained a landmark position by increasing its revenue from readers to a point where it now outweighs the paper’s income from advertising.
This significant shift in the Guardian’s business model, making it less dependent on a highly challenging advertising market for media companies, results largely from a quadrupling in the number of readers making monthly payments under the title’s membership scheme, which has grown from 75,000 to 300,000 members in the past year.</blockquote>

    <title>How the banks ignored the lessons of the crash</title>
    <dc:date>2015-09-30T11:35:39+00:00</dc:date>
    <link>http://www.theguardian.com/business/2015/sep/30/how-the-banks-ignored-lessons-of-crash?CMP=share_btn_tw</link>
    <dc:creator>jm</dc:creator><description><![CDATA[<blockquote>First of all, banks could be chopped up into units that can safely go bust – meaning they could never blackmail us again. Banks should not have multiple activities going on under one roof with inherent conflicts of interest. Banks should not be allowed to build, sell or own overly complex financial products – clients should be able to comprehend what they buy and investors understand the balance sheet. Finally, the penalty should land on the same head as the bonus, meaning nobody should have more reason to lie awake at night worrying over the risks to the bank’s capital or reputation than the bankers themselves. You might expect all major political parties to have come out by now with their vision of a stable and productive financial sector. But this is not what has happened.</blockquote>

    <title>UK porn filter blocks game update that contained 'sex' in URL</title>
    <dc:date>2014-01-22T10:35:13+00:00</dc:date>
    <link>http://www.theguardian.com/technology/2014/jan/21/uk-porn-filter-blocks-game-update-that-contained-sex?CMP=twt_gu</link>
    <dc:creator>jm</dc:creator><description><![CDATA[Staggeringly inept.  The UK national porn filter blocks based on a regexp match of the URL against /.*sex.*/i -- the good old "Scunthorpe problem".  Better, it returns a 404 response.  This is also a good demonstration of how web filtering has unintended side effects, breaking third-party software updates with its false positives.

<blockquote>The update to online strategy game League of Legends was disrupted by the internet filter because the software attempted to access files that accidentally include the word “sex” in the middle of their file names. The block resulted in the update failing with “file not found” errors, which are usually created by missing files or broken updates on the part of the developers.</blockquote>

    <title>David Miranda, schedule 7 and the danger that all reporters now face | Alan Rusbridger | Comment is free | The Guardian</title>
    <dc:date>2013-08-19T22:29:24+00:00</dc:date>
    <link>http://www.theguardian.com/commentisfree/2013/aug/19/david-miranda-schedule7-danger-reporters</link>
    <dc:creator>jm</dc:creator><description><![CDATA[<blockquote>The man was unmoved. And so one of the more bizarre moments in the Guardian's long history occurred – with two GCHQ security experts overseeing the destruction of hard drives in the Guardian's basement just to make sure there was nothing in the mangled bits of metal which could possibly be of any interest to passing Chinese agents. "We can call off the black helicopters," joked one as we swept up the remains of a MacBook Pro.

Whitehall was satisfied, but it felt like a peculiarly pointless piece of symbolism that understood nothing about the digital age. We will continue to do patient, painstaking reporting on the Snowden documents, we just won't do it in London. The seizure of Miranda's laptop, phones, hard drives and camera will similarly have no effect on Greenwald's work.

The state that is building such a formidable apparatus of surveillance will do its best to prevent journalists from reporting on it. Most journalists can see that. But I wonder how many have truly understood the absolute threat to journalism implicit in the idea of total surveillance, when or if it comes – and, increasingly, it looks like "when".

We are not there yet, but it may not be long before it will be impossible for journalists to have confidential sources. Most reporting – indeed, most human life in 2013 – leaves too much of a digital fingerprint. Those colleagues who denigrate Snowden or say reporters should trust the state to know best (many of them in the UK, oddly, on the right) may one day have a cruel awakening. One day it will be their reporting, their cause, under attack. But at least reporters now know to stay away from Heathrow transit lounges.</blockquote>
